Welcome to the technical flight briefing for Da Nang International Airport (VVDN), located in Da Nang, Vietnam. As a vital hub for Microsoft Flight Simulator 2024, MSFS 2020, and X-Plane pilots, this facility features 2 active runways with a maximum elevation of 33 ft. Instrument approaches (IFR) are supported with verified ILS frequencies and identifiers for precision landings.Reference the data below for primary communication channels and detailed runway characteristics. Pilots should observe a Transition Altitude of 10,000 ft verified for this field for altimeter reset procedures.
